Do you have the skills and experience to manage the contract review process for provincial highway projects? We are looking for an outstanding individual to join our team!

What can I expect to do in this role?

In this role, you will:

• review regional contracts, drawings and documents prepared by internal and external engineering staff
• resolve deficiencies, deviations or inquiries concerning contract documents
• provide direction to internal and external engineering staff, technical staff, and other authorities and agencies
• ensure correct interpretation, implementation and application of design, contractual standards, policies, and procedures
• act as regional administrator for contract preparation system (CPS), electronic bidding system and cost estimating (HICO) systems
• participate in the Design Implementation Committee.

How do I qualify?

Technical Skills:

• You have experience in highway design, construction practices and procedures.
• You have knowledge of the practices for the preparation of contract documents for highway construction projects, contractual standards and practices as it relates to design and construction.
• You have an understanding of the responsibilities of contractors.

Other Essential Skills:

• You have proven oral and written communication skills.
• You can deal tactfully and effectively with various individuals.
• You have demonstrated analytical and problem-solving skills to resolve deviations from policies and procedures.
• You can meet strict deadlines and coordinate comments from various sections.
